View previous topic :: View next topic |
Author |
Message |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Tue Apr 18, 2006 12:56 pm Post subject: LIRC Problem |
|
|
Hallo,
ich habe jetzt versucht LIRC zu installieren. Läuft auch dank emerge ganz gut.
Aber sobald ich modprobe lirc_serial mache kommt folgender Fehler:
WARNING: Error inserting lirc_dev (/lib/modules/2.6.15-gentoo-r1/misc/lirc_dev.ko): Unknown symbol in module, or unknown parameter (see dmesg)
FATAL: Error inserting lirc_serial (/lib/modules/2.6.15-gentoo-r1/misc/lirc_serial.ko): Unknown symbol in module, or unknown parameter (see dmesg)
dmesg bringt mich nichts weiter da dort nur Einträge eines USB-Storage stehen.
Danke,
Martin |
|
Back to top |
|
 |
bbgermany Veteran


Joined: 21 Feb 2005 Posts: 1844 Location: Oranienburg/Germany
|
Posted: Tue Apr 18, 2006 2:23 pm Post subject: |
|
|
mach mal
Code: | modinfo lirc_serial |
und dann das gleiche mit einem modul, dass sich laden lässt.
BTW: die suchefunktion des forums hat schon oft geholfen! _________________ Desktop: Ryzen 7 5800X, 32GB, 2TB, RX7700XT
Noebook: Dell XPS 13 9370, 16GB, 1TB
Server #1: Ryzen 5 Pro 4650G, 64GB, 16.5TB
Server #2: Ryzen 4800H, 32GB, 22TB |
|
Back to top |
|
 |
l3u Advocate


Joined: 26 Jan 2005 Posts: 2617 Location: Konradsreuth (Germany)
|
Posted: Tue Apr 18, 2006 2:48 pm Post subject: |
|
|
Hatt ich auch, weil die im Kernel irgendwann mal die Schnittstelle geändert haben. Mußt die testing-Version nehmen, dann sollte es gehen! |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Tue Apr 18, 2006 3:01 pm Post subject: |
|
|
Ich hab die maskierte Version 0.8.0 testweise installiert, aber derselbe Fehler.
Welche "testing" denn sonst? |
|
Back to top |
|
 |
l3u Advocate


Joined: 26 Jan 2005 Posts: 2617 Location: Konradsreuth (Germany)
|
Posted: Tue Apr 18, 2006 3:01 pm Post subject: |
|
|
Komisch. Geht bei mir. Welcher Kernel? |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Tue Apr 18, 2006 3:09 pm Post subject: |
|
|
Es ist der 2.6.13 |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Tue Apr 18, 2006 3:20 pm Post subject: |
|
|
sorry, verguggt, war die 2.6.15-r1  |
|
Back to top |
|
 |
l3u Advocate


Joined: 26 Jan 2005 Posts: 2617 Location: Konradsreuth (Germany)
|
Posted: Tue Apr 18, 2006 4:12 pm Post subject: |
|
|
Gentoo-Sources? Ich hab hier die Vanilla-Sources 2.6.15.1 und LIRC 0.8 geht ohne Probleme! |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Tue Apr 18, 2006 4:31 pm Post subject: |
|
|
Ja genau die gentoo-sources |
|
Back to top |
|
 |
l3u Advocate


Joined: 26 Jan 2005 Posts: 2617 Location: Konradsreuth (Germany)
|
Posted: Tue Apr 18, 2006 4:53 pm Post subject: |
|
|
Naja, dann muß ich an dieser Stelle mal an die Kollegen weitergeben, die die Gentoo-Sources verwenden ;-) |
|
Back to top |
|
 |
bbgermany Veteran


Joined: 21 Feb 2005 Posts: 1844 Location: Oranienburg/Germany
|
Posted: Tue Apr 18, 2006 5:06 pm Post subject: |
|
|
wie gesagt, schau dir die compiler versionen mit modinfo an, das sind meistens die probleme. _________________ Desktop: Ryzen 7 5800X, 32GB, 2TB, RX7700XT
Noebook: Dell XPS 13 9370, 16GB, 1TB
Server #1: Ryzen 5 Pro 4650G, 64GB, 16.5TB
Server #2: Ryzen 4800H, 32GB, 22TB |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Tue Apr 18, 2006 9:13 pm Post subject: |
|
|
Also mir sagts wenig bis gar nix
filename: /lib/modules/2.6.15-gentoo-r1/misc/lirc_serial.ko
description: Infra-red receiver driver for serial ports.
author: Ralph Metzler, Trent Piepho, Ben Pfaff, Christoph Bartelmus
license: GPL
vermagic: 2.6.15-gentoo-r1 SMP preempt PENTIUM4 gcc-3.4
depends:
parm: debug:Enable debugging messages (bool)
parm: softcarrier:Software carrier (0 = off, 1 = on) (bool)
parm: txsense:Sense of transmitter circuit (0 = active high, 1 = actie low ) (bool)
parm: sense:Override autodetection of IR receiver circuit (0 = activehigh, 1 = active low ) (bool)
parm: share_irq:Share interrupts (0 = off, 1 = on) (bool)
parm: irq:Interrupt (4 or 3) (int)
parm: io:I/O address base (0x3f8 or 0x2f8) (int)
parm: type:Hardware type (0 = home-brew, 1 = IRdeo, 2 = IRdeo Remote,3 = AnimaX, 4 = IgorPlug (int)
und dazu im Vergleich
filename: /lib/modules/2.6.15-gentoo-r1/kernel/drivers/media/dvb/ttpci/budget.ko
license: GPL
author: Ralph Metzler, Marcus Metzler, Michael Hunold, others
description: driver for the SAA7146 based so-called budget PCI DVB cards by Siemens, Technotrend, Hauppauge
vermagic: 2.6.15-gentoo-r1 SMP preempt PENTIUM4 gcc-3.4
depends: saa7146,budget-core,dvb-core,l64781,ves1820,stv0299,s5h1420,ves1x93,tda8083,i2c-core
alias: pci:v00001131d00007146sv000013C2sd00001003bc*sc*i*
alias: pci:v00001131d00007146sv000013C2sd00001004bc*sc*i*
alias: pci:v00001131d00007146sv000013C2sd00001005bc*sc*i*
alias: pci:v00001131d00007146sv000013C2sd00001013bc*sc*i*
alias: pci:v00001131d00007146sv000013C2sd00001017bc*sc*i*
alias: pci:v00001131d00007146sv000013C2sd00001016bc*sc*i*
alias: pci:v00001131d00007146sv00001131sd00004F60bc*sc*i*
alias: pci:v00001131d00007146sv00001131sd00004F61bc*sc*i* |
|
Back to top |
|
 |
fuchur Guru


Joined: 12 Aug 2003 Posts: 578
|
Posted: Tue Apr 18, 2006 11:36 pm Post subject: |
|
|
Hi
Hast du schon einmal versucht ob es mit einen neu gebauten kernel auch auftritt (wegen unterschiedlichen gcc version usw.)?
Wenn du es mal probieren möchtest wechseln mal nach "/usr/src/linux" und sicher die
".config" dann machst du ein und kopierst die gesicherte .config zurück
danach noch ein und dann Kernel wie gewohnt mit "make" bauen/instalieren und
neuen Kernel boote und lirc erneut mergern.
MfG |
|
Back to top |
|
 |
Finswimmer Bodhisattva


Joined: 02 Sep 2004 Posts: 5467 Location: Langen (Hessen), Germany
|
Posted: Wed Apr 19, 2006 6:00 am Post subject: |
|
|
Moin,
wenn das Laden fehlschlägt, dann poste uns mal die letzten Zeilen von dmesg.
Da müsste etwas mit Symbol stehen, und dass das Modul fehlschlägt.
Hab ich nicht mal irgendwo gelesen, dass man bei serial gar kein Modul braucht, sondern es direkt geht?
Starte mal lircd über /etc/init.d/lircd start
Dann als User irw, und hau mal auf die Fernbedienungstasten...Wenn ein Output kommt, ist alles super.
Andernfalls vesuche mal lircd selbst zu starten...Schau dir einfach mal alles nen bissel an.
Tobi _________________ Bitte auf Rechtschreibung, korrekte Formatierung und Höflichkeit achten!
Danke |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Wed Apr 19, 2006 10:28 am Post subject: |
|
|
Also dmesg sagt
lirc_dev: no version for "struct_module" found: kernel tainted.
lirc_dev: No versions for exported symbols. Tainting kernel.
lirc_dev: IR Remote Control driver registered, at major 61
lirc_serial: Unknown symbol verify_area |
|
Back to top |
|
 |
Matl n00b

Joined: 13 Apr 2006 Posts: 65
|
Posted: Wed Apr 19, 2006 1:25 pm Post subject: solved |
|
|
Habs gelöst. Habe das lirc-cvs-ebuild genommen und jetzt tut es
Mit dem "normalen" lirc keine Chance ohne Patch |
|
Back to top |
|
 |
fuchur Guru


Joined: 12 Aug 2003 Posts: 578
|
Posted: Wed Apr 19, 2006 3:07 pm Post subject: |
|
|
Hi
Finswimmer wrote: |
Hab ich nicht mal irgendwo gelesen, dass man bei serial gar kein Modul braucht, sondern es direkt geht?
|
Kann es sein das du da etwas verwechselst? Bei einigen Karten die einen Infrarot empfänger haben diese
werden ohne module über /dev/input/eventX angesprochen also wie Tastatur/Maus usw. aber bei seriell
sind bei mir lirc_dev und lirc_serial notwendig.
MfG |
|
Back to top |
|
 |
Finswimmer Bodhisattva


Joined: 02 Sep 2004 Posts: 5467 Location: Langen (Hessen), Germany
|
Posted: Wed Apr 19, 2006 3:27 pm Post subject: |
|
|
Hmm, bei mir aufm Server läuft zwar noch die 0.7er Version, aber es ist ein Pinnacle IR Empfänger über Com Port angeschlossen.
Und ich habe keine Module geladen...
Tobi _________________ Bitte auf Rechtschreibung, korrekte Formatierung und Höflichkeit achten!
Danke |
|
Back to top |
|
 |
fuchur Guru


Joined: 12 Aug 2003 Posts: 578
|
Posted: Wed Apr 19, 2006 3:41 pm Post subject: |
|
|
Finswimmer wrote: | Hmm, bei mir aufm Server läuft zwar noch die 0.7er Version, aber es ist ein Pinnacle IR Empfänger über Com Port angeschlossen.
Und ich habe keine Module geladen...
Tobi |
Wie gesagt ich benötige bei meinem selbst gelöteten am Com Port die module. Nur Intressehalber was steht bei dir in
"/etc/conf.d/lircd". Danke
MfG |
|
Back to top |
|
 |
Finswimmer Bodhisattva


Joined: 02 Sep 2004 Posts: 5467 Location: Langen (Hessen), Germany
|
Posted: Wed Apr 19, 2006 3:45 pm Post subject: |
|
|
LIRCD_OPTS="-d /dev/ttyS0"
Ich greife also direkt auf den seriellen Port zu.
Tobi _________________ Bitte auf Rechtschreibung, korrekte Formatierung und Höflichkeit achten!
Danke |
|
Back to top |
|
 |
Fauli l33t


Joined: 24 Apr 2004 Posts: 760 Location: Moers, Germany
|
Posted: Wed Apr 19, 2006 5:21 pm Post subject: |
|
|
Es gibt abhängig von der verwendeten Hardware zwei Möglichkeiten, wie lircd auf die Hardware zugreift:- Direkt über den Treiber der seriellen Schnittstelle, also mittels /dev/ttyS*,
- oder über einen LIRC-Treiber (z. B. lirc_dev und lirc_serial) und dann mittels /dev/lirc/*.
_________________ Do your part to beautify the web! Turn off link underlining! |
|
Back to top |
|
 |
|